Moudud Ahmmed Sujan
Moudud Ahmmed Sujan is an award-winning journalist. His journalist experience involves health, environment, migration, labour rights and diplomatic issues. Starting as the Jahangirnagar University Correspondent of the Daily Sun newspaper in 2012, he worked in several Dhaka-based English-language newspapers. Currently, he is working as the Health Reporter of The Daily Star. In 2019, he won two awards from The Daily Star for two different reports. One was the "most-talked-about report'"on Antimicrobial Resistance while another was "The Best Series/Investigative Report" on jute factory workers. In the same year, he won the "Media Fellowship 2019", awarded by the family planning directorate of Bangladesh government.
